vue3笔记

ref()

在组合式 API 中,推荐使用 ref() 函数来声明响应式状态,

ref() 接收参数,并将其包裹在一个带有 .value 属性的 ref 对象中返回

.value 属性给予了 Vue 一个机会来检测 ref 何时被访问或修改

Vue 会在"next tick"更新周期中缓冲所有状态的修改,要等待 DOM 更新完成后再执行额外的代码,可以使用 nextTick() 全局 API

reactive() 的局限性:有限的值类型 不能替换整个对象 对解构操作不友好

额外的 ref 解包细节:

一个 ref 会在作为响应式对象的属性被访问或修改时自动解包

与 reactive 对象不同的是,当 ref 作为响应式数组或原生集合类型(如 Map) 中的元素被访问时,它不会被解包

在模板渲染上下文中,只有顶级的 ref 属性才会被解包。

相关推荐
polarislove02141 分钟前
10.3[ADC]采样时间和转换时间-嵌入式铁头山羊STM32笔记
笔记·stm32·嵌入式硬件
木木木一2 分钟前
Rust学习记录--C9 错误处理
前端·学习·rust
xkxnq9 分钟前
第二阶段:Vue 组件化开发(第 20天)
前端·javascript·vue.js
hit56实验室18 分钟前
自动驾驶相关
笔记
hakuii19 分钟前
3dgs学习有感
学习·3d
李泽辉_19 分钟前
深度学习算法学习(六):深度学习-处理文本:神经网络处理文本、Embedding层
深度学习·学习·算法
QiZhang | UESTC23 分钟前
学习日记day54
学习
刘一说23 分钟前
腾讯位置服务JavaScript API GL地图组件库深度解析:Vue生态中的地理空间可视化利器
javascript·vue.js·信息可视化·webgl·webgis
风送雨24 分钟前
FastAPI 学习教程 · 第1部分
学习·fastapi
*才华有限公司*25 分钟前
#从401到200:Spring Boot + Vue 静态资源访问全链路问题解决方案
vue.js·spring boot·后端